Employee Wellness Guide and Plan

As one of our priorities for 2024/25, we've been looking at the mental health provision and perception in Barnsley. One key area we looked at was the mental wellbeing of our own staff and volunteers.
Young_woman_sitting_at_a_desk_smiling.She_is_wearing_a_brown_top_with_white_spots_and_has_a_blonde_ponytail

We want to create a positive environment where staff and volunteers feel supported, valued and respected and an environment where they felt comfortable seeking help.

To help us with this we created an Employee Wellness Plan and Guide, which is a personalised tool that everyone can use to identify what helps us stay well at work, what can cause mental health issues, and how to address them if they occur.

We would like to share the plan and guide as it can easily be adapted for use in other organisations. Get in touch and let us know if you found it useful and have been able to put it to use in your workplace.
